One can locate many institutions that provide classes in phlebotomy; yet it is important to make sure that the school you choose is one that's accredited. You must make sure of collecting blood samples carefully and then labeling and cataloging them professionally too. Writing right plays merely an important role here-if a sample isn't labeled properly, the individual could be misdiagnosed and treated with the wrong medicines. So, as part of your phlebotomy training, you should learn to pay attention to such details. And bachelor degrees in Universities and Colleges in Phlebotomy require longer periods of study.

Although every state does not make becoming certified a necessity, most companies think it is. Given the choice between hiring someone having an established skill and knowledge level, from a trusted agency and someone without it, most go with the individual who's certified.
